PI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2017 in Review

137 of the 4,011 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Impinj (PI) for Q3 2017, worth a combined $722M — down 1.6% from $733M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 29 funds opened new PI positions and 25 closed out — a net gain of 4 holders — while 63 added to existing stakes and 28 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Allianz Asset Management, adding an estimated $28.4M. The largest seller was OppenheimerFunds, exiting entirely with an estimated $17.2M sold.
